How vastly different these words are and yet all of us at some point face both sets of circumstances in our lives. In order to assist students to the goal of success in the nursing program, I thought it wise to address this issue and find tools that are helpful in working through the process.
Retired basketball player Michael Jordan has a great quote that I like to share with students:
I've failed over and over and over again in my life and that is why I succeed.
As students face the ongoing challenge of study, commitment, exams, success, and failure, it is imperative to remember that there will be peaks and valleys. Learning effective ways to deal with the difficult times brings a steady, calming influence to life and allows for growth to occur through any result, good or bad.
